Abstract
Structure protector (5), wherein these structures (5) are shelves, doors, pillars or similar and have support legs (6), which comprises a covering element (1) of the support legs (6), formed by a profile (1.1) with a C-shaped section suitable for being adjusted on the exterior lateral contour of said support legs (6) and with a support base (1.2) to the ground and at least one element with a hollow truncated pyramid shape (2), with three inclined sides (2.1) and one open side, an open lower base and an upper base, which is open towards the open side, which has a horizontal flat surface (2.2) in the contour corresponding to the three inclined sides (2.1), where the shape of the interior contour of this horizontal flat surface (2.2) is suitable for fitting the surface around the covering element (1).

(28) Using the structure protector presented here, significant improvements are achieved with respect to the prior art.
(29) A structure protector can be integrated into the structure itself which is capable of protecting both the structure and its load.
(30) Owing to the inclined faces of the protector, three sides of the legs of the structure exposed to the passage of the forklifts are protected.
(31) When a forklift contacts the protector, it ascends along the inclined surface of the same and does not end up colliding with the structure owing to the horizontal flat surface present in the upper base of the element with a truncated pyramid shape, thereby preventing it impacting the structure.
(32) A protection device is thus achieved which is easy and quick to install, and effectively prevents the collisions of forklifts with structures.
